Boeing 737 MAX Engine Problems: NTSB Issues Rare Safety Bulletin
The National Transportation Safety Board (NTSB) has issued a rare safety bulletin highlighting potential engine problems affecting Boeing 737 MAX aircraft, sending ripples through the aviation industry and raising concerns among passengers and experts alike. This isn't a typical occurrence; the NTSB only issues safety bulletins when serious safety concerns emerge requiring immediate attention. This move underscores the gravity of the situation and the potential for significant risks.
The bulletin focuses on incidents involving CFM International LEAP-1B engines, the powerplants equipping the Boeing 737 MAX fleet. These incidents, though not resulting in catastrophic failures, have involved unusual events that warrant further investigation and preventative measures. The NTSB's action is a call to action, demanding a thorough examination of potential underlying issues and a swift response from both Boeing and CFM International.
What are the Specific Engine Problems Highlighted?
The NTSB bulletin doesn't pinpoint a single, easily defined problem. Instead, it highlights a cluster of concerning events, including:
- Unexpected engine shutdowns: Several incidents involved unexpected engine shutdowns during flight, forcing pilots to rely on a single engine to complete their journeys. While these incidents haven't led to crashes, the potential for such an outcome is a significant safety risk, especially during critical phases of flight like takeoff and landing.
- Abnormal vibrations and increased noise levels: Pilots have reported experiencing higher-than-normal vibration levels and unusual engine noise, suggesting potential internal component malfunctions. These symptoms, while potentially not immediately catastrophic, could indicate developing problems requiring proactive maintenance and inspections.
- Issues with the engine's high-pressure turbine: Preliminary reports point towards potential problems within the engine's high-pressure turbine, a crucial component responsible for generating power. Further investigation is crucial to identify the root cause of these issues and to determine the extent of the potential risk.
